It appears according to the source code that the timebase for cinf, and therefore cls is counted from framerate (returning 1/25 in the example below). In the media endpoint it is taken directly from ffprobe (returning 1/90000 in the example below).
/cls example
"VIDEO/0VYPLNE/J_CPS0001_CENTRUMPROVAZENISPOT_20S_FHD" MOVIE 97611780 20200316173530 500 1/25
/media example
{"name":"VIDEO/0VYPLNE/J_CPS0001_CENTRUMPROVAZENISPOT_20S_FHD","path":"/mnt/video/0vyplne/J_CPS0001_CentrumProvazeniSpot_20s_FHD.mpg","size":97611780,"time":1584376530000,"field_order":"unknown","streams":[{"codec":{"long_name":"MPEG-2 video","type":"video","tag_string":"[0][0][0][0]"},"width":1920,"height":1080,"sample_aspect_ratio":"1:1","display_aspect_ratio":"16:9","pix_fmt":"yuv422p","time_base":"1/90000","start_time":"1.120000","bit_rate":"35000000"},{"codec":{"long_name":"PCM signed 20|24-bit big-endian","type":"audio","tag_string":"[0][0][0][0]"},"bits_per_raw_sample":"16","sample_fmt":"s16","sample_rate":"48000","channels":2,"channel_layout":"stereo","bits_per_sample":0,"time_base":"1/90000","start_time":"1.040000","duration_ts":1800030,"duration":"20.000333","bit_rate":"1536000"}],"format":{"name":"mpeg","long_name":"MPEG-PS (MPEG-2 Program Stream)","start_time":"1.040000","duration":"20.000333","bit_rate":"39044061"},"mediaSize":97611780,"mediaTime":1584376530000}
I personally only need the timebase to know the framerate, would PR with mapping video framerate to the mediainfo json be accepted?
